Syria was first at the Olympic Games in 1948. The nation came back to the Games in 1968. They also missed the 1976 Games. The nation has not been in the Winter Olympic Games.
The National Olympic Committee for Syria was formed in 1948.
List of medalists
Medal | Name | Games | Sport | Event |
---|---|---|---|---|
Silver | Joseph Atiyeh | 1984 Los Angeles | Wrestling | Men's freestyle heavyweight |
Gold | Ghada Shouaa | 1996 Atlanta | Athletics | Women's heptathlon |
Bronze | Nasser Al Shami | 2004 Athens | Boxing | Men's heavyweight |
